Will my fence withstand the high winds in Louisville?
Only if engineered for the local wind load rating of 115 MPH V-ult. This V-ult wind speed dictates structural design. Post spacing must be reduced, and concrete footings with wind-rated brackets are mandatory to survive peak storm season gusts, especially in exposed areas near the Louisville Coliseum.

What are the height and setback rules for a fence on my Louisville property?
Louisville zoning limits are 4 feet in front yards and 8 feet in rear yards. The setback regulation is 0 feet, allowing installation on the property line. For corner lots, a visibility 'sight triangle' must be maintained at intersections. This is critical for safety near high-traffic corridors like MS-15.
What is the best fence material for Louisville's soil and pest conditions?
Material compatibility is critical. Louisville has a Very Heavy termite risk and Moderate soil corrosivity. Pressure-treated wood must be rated for ground contact. Use stainless steel or hot-dipped galvanized fasteners to prevent rust streaks from corrosive soils. Non-wood options like vinyl or aluminum avoid termite issues entirely.

Why do so many fence posts in Downtown Louisville fail within a few years?
Frost heave is the primary cause. The Louisville frost line depth is 12 inches. If post footings are not set below this line, freeze-thaw cycles will push them upward, destabilizing the entire structure. IRC R403.1.4 mandates footings below the frost line to prevent this structural failure.
What is the first step before digging fence post holes?
You must contact Mississippi 811 for a utility locate. Hitting a buried gas, water, or electrical line in Downtown Louisville is a major safety and financial liability. This free service marks public lines. You are responsible for managing any additional private locates and securing permit office paperwork before work begins.
